How it works

What is built, what is designed, and what is deliberately blocked.

Most pre-launch products blur these three. Keeping them apart in public is cheap insurance: nobody can accuse us of implying a booking engine or a fund that does not exist, and anybody evaluating this can see the actual state in one screen.

Four doors

Discover, then understand, then experience, then journey. Each one is only worth anything once the one before it has happened — which is why this is a sequence and not a menu, and why it is not search-then-book.

Deliberately blocked

Each of these is one decision away from possible and is being held shut on purpose until the thing in the middle column exists.

Taking a payment

Requires an incorporated entity, a named payee on every card surface, and a PSP contract

blocked

Holding contributions

Requires the above plus a written position on the treatment of contributions in each collecting country

blocked

Storing business or user data

Requires a data controller, a lawful basis and a published privacy notice

blocked

Naming an operating company anywhere on the site

There is not one yet, so no page names one

blocked

The AI rule, in one paragraph

When the AI planner ships, it will not be a chat window with a model behind it. The pipeline is: intent extraction from what you typed → a query against this dataset → a route computed by the same distance code that runs the planner today → and only then a model, whose job is to write the itinerary it was handed. If the dataset has nothing for a request, the answer is "we do not cover that yet", not an invention. A travel platform that hallucinates a train connection is worse than no travel platform.
